Top Travis Lube Automobile Service | Reviews & Ratings | comparemela.com
Travis lube automobile service in United states - 78759/ near travis
Travis lube automobile service in United states - 78734/ near travis
Travis lube automobile service in United states - 78660/ near travis
Travis lube automobile service in United states - 78734/ near travis